The Challenges of Managing Appointments in Diagnostic Imaging Centers

Diagnostic imaging centers face several challenges when it comes to managing appointments. These include:

  1. Long waiting times: Patients often have to wait for weeks or even months for an appointment, leading to delayed diagnosis and treatment.
  2. Scheduling conflicts: Appointments are often scheduled manually, leading to errors and conflicts, such as double-booking or scheduling patients during unavailable times.
  3. No-shows and cancellations: Patients may not show up for their appointments or cancel at the last minute, resulting in wasted resources and lost revenue.
  4. Poor communication: Patients may not receive timely reminders or updates about their appointments, leading to confusion and frustration.

How CRM Can Help Diagnostic Imaging Centers

CRM software is designed to manage customer interactions and data. In the context of diagnostic imaging centers, CRM can be used to streamline appointment flow, improve patient satisfaction, and increase operational efficiency. Here are some ways CRM can help:

  1. Automated Scheduling: CRM software can be integrated with the center’s scheduling system to automate the appointment scheduling process. This reduces errors and conflicts, ensuring that patients are scheduled at the right time.
  2. Real-time Availability: CRM can display real-time availability, allowing staff to schedule appointments quickly and efficiently.
  3. Patient Engagement: CRM enables diagnostic imaging centers to engage with patients through personalized communication, such as appointment reminders, confirmations, and follow-up messages.
  4. Analytics and Reporting: CRM provides valuable insights into appointment data, enabling centers to analyze and optimize their appointment flow.

Key Features of CRM for Diagnostic Imaging Centers

When selecting a CRM solution for diagnostic imaging centers, there are several key features to look out for:

  1. Appointment Scheduling: The CRM should have a robust appointment scheduling feature that integrates with the center’s existing scheduling system.
  2. Patient Portal: A patient portal allows patients to schedule appointments, view their appointment history, and receive reminders and updates.
  3. Automated Reminders: Automated reminders and confirmations can be sent to patients via email, SMS, or phone.
  4. Reporting and Analytics: The CRM should provide detailed reporting and analytics on appointment data, enabling centers to optimize their appointment flow.
